This 6km circuit takes you to all the best that Mount Field National Park has to offer.

See Russel Falls, the beautiful Horseshoe Falls and Lady Barron Falls as part of this trail as well as the Tall Trees walk which takes you through the world's tallest flowering plant (swamp gums).

Doing this hike was a real highlight of our time in the south of Tassie!

Note: You will need a National Parks Pass to do this walk.
